Funding Circle Inks Partnership with Aegon

UK small business lender Funding Circle formed a strategic partnership with the Dutch financial services firm Aegon; Aegon will look to fund about $205 million worth of loans in the first twelve months and then steadily increase that amount for the next three years; the deal helps to ease the gap left by the European Investment Bank who pulled back a $129 million commitment in the wake of the Brexit vote; Funding Circle CEO and Co-Founder Samir Desai explained to AltFi: "This partnership is validation of the attractive risk-adjusted returns that are being generated to investors by lending through Funding Circle. We hope our joint programme with Aegon will develop to deliver increased lending to UK small businesses over the coming years." Source

Fifth Third Bank and ApplePie Capital Enhance Partnership

Fifth Third Bank will fund loans on the platform and also receive platform borrower referrals; in December 2016, Fifth Third Bank participated in a $16.5 million Series B funding round supporting ApplePie Capital; the ApplePie Capital lending platform was established in January 2015 and specializes in loans to franchise businesses across the United States; it has partnered with over 60 franchise brands and financed over $100 million for franchise businesses. State of Minnesota Sues Online Lenders

Online lenders FIP, LLC and Future Income Payments, LLC are being sued by the State of Minnesota; the two lenders target seniors and veterans with pension advance loan products and charge exorbitant interest rates of approximately 200%; the interest rates significantly exceed Minnesota's usury cap of 8%; the court filings argue that the lenders are unregistered and unlicensed to offer loans in Minnesota. Indian Platform Capital Float Raises $45mn

The Series C round was led by Ribbit Capital; SAIF Partners, Sequoia India and Creation Investments Capital Management also participated; the company plans to expand lending, invest in products/technology and widen their geographical footprint; Capital Float will focus on loans to small merchants and kirana store owners; the company has raised $87 million and has about 15,000 customers in e-commerce, traditional retail, manufacturing as well as services businesses. RateSetter is Leaving the P2PFA

The Peer-to-Peer Finance Association (P2PFA) is a trade body representing three quarters of the P2P lending market in the UK; RateSetter has breached rules set by the P2PFA; according to RateSetter, "No customer has experienced any loss from our actions but we recognize that our actions breached the principles of the Association."; recently the company has been in the news with regards to their wholesale lending business that it has been winding down. Funding Circle Removes Manual Bidding from the Investment Process

UK Small business lender Funding Circle attempts to simplify the investment process by removing manual bidding in favor of a two tiered autobid process; the two autobid accounts will be: balanced with a targeted return of 7.5% and conservative with a targeted return of 4.8%; UK Managing Director James Meekings tells AltFi: "These changes will make lending at Funding Circle simpler, better, fairer. We want to create a level playing field for all investors and ensure everyone has the same opportunity to lend to UK businesses."; the changes were in response to individual investors "gaming" the system and not allowing the passive investors access to higher return loans which are very popular; according to AltFi this is a trend in in the industry with other platforms, including Zopa in May, moving to this process. Student Lending Platform Prodigy Raises $240mn

The Series C fundraising included $40 million in equity and a $200 million debt facility; the platform provides post-graduate loans to international students; it plans to use the funding to expand globally and offer more loans. Source

Online Lending Market Risks Affecting Valuations

CNBC talks with Eyal Lifshitz of Bluevine who says fallouts from public companies have affected valuation discussions noting that investors are more skeptical now after struggles from Lending Club and OnDeck; Lifshitz expects companies will drop out of the market and Schwark Satyavolu, general partner at Trinity Ventures, says the industry is likely to see more acquisitions and consolidation. SocietyOne Celebrates Five Years in Business

Australian online lender SocietyOne is celebrating its fifth year in business with its first loan issued in August 2012; in June 2017 the platform reported cumulative originations of $300 million and since inception has helped over 13,000 customers; the firm says it has plans for expanding to new areas of lending over the long-term and will seek to obtain a 2% to 3% share of the $100 billion consumer finance market.
